            <title>Feeding a Cushing&apos;s horse</title>
            <description><![CDATA[<p>Feeding a horse with Cushing's Disease is a fraught
business. Anyone who has a horse with Cushing's will know that one wrong step
with an unsuitable feed can mean more painful laminitis for your horse. There
only a handful of feeds actually suitable for a Cushing's horse, but company
literature and marketing make the task of finding appropriate feeds a daunting
and difficult task.</p>
